Q2: Can I set my own Honda Civic key?
Yes, but just for particular designs and types. A lot of key fobs and transponder keys require expert shows.
Q3: What if I lost all my Honda Civic keys?
You can contact a dealership or a locksmith professional to get a new key made, but you will require to offer proof of ownership and your VIN.
Q4: Can I replace simply the battery in my key fob?
Yes, if your key fob is not working, attempt changing the battery initially. View online tutorials for assistance on how to do it.
Q5: How often should I replace my keys?
There's no set schedule, but it's suggested to have at least one spare key and replace it if it shows signs of wear or malfunction.
